Overview
Skills
Job Details
Job Title: Senior Applications Developer
Location: Phoenix, AZ (Hybrid)
Duration: 6+ Months
Position Description
We are seeking a Senior Applications Developer to support the migration of existing applications from legacy infrastructure to modern on-prem or cloud environments (Azure).
The ideal candidate will have strong experience migrating legacy .NET applications to modern frameworks, proficiency with Azure DevOps and CI/CD pipelines, and the ability to interact with customers in a professional and service-oriented manner.
Key Responsibilities
Migrate existing applications from legacy infrastructure to modern frameworks and Azure environments.
Upgrade .NET frameworks for supported systems.
Maintain and enhance existing web applications.
Develop new applications and solutions.
Troubleshoot user issues and resolve system problems.
Work with build and release pipelines in Azure DevOps.
Participate in on-call support for production issues.
Collaborate with cross-functional teams, including vendors, integration specialists, IT security staff, project managers, subject matter experts, and executive stakeholders.
Act as a technical project lead on assigned initiatives.
Perform other related duties as assigned.
Skills & Competencies
Strong analytical and problem-solving skills, including evaluating alternatives and recommending solutions.
Ability to communicate effectively with technical and non-technical stakeholders at all levels.
Ability to work independently with minimal supervision.
Strong understanding of SDLC principles and best practices.
Ability to interpret technical documentation and system manuals.
Knowledge of operating systems, platforms, database management systems, programming languages, and related controls.
Required Experience
C# .NET, MVC, SQL Server, Visual Studio
Azure DevOps / Git, CI/CD
HTML5 / Responsive Web Design
JavaScript / jQuery
REST APIs
Web Accessibility Standards
Preferred Experience
Azure (Cloud Services & Infrastructure)
Education & Experience
Bachelor s degree in Computer Science or related field.
5+ years of experience in building and maintaining web applications using C# .NET, SQL Server, REST APIs, Azure DevOps, CI/CD, and IIS.